<P>PROBLEM TO BE SOLVED: To provide a driving-gear for an active matrix type light emitting display panel capable of effectively applying a reverse bias voltage through a TFT for driving to a light emitting element. <P>SOLUTION: The light emitting element 14 constituting one pixel 10 is lighted and driven by the TFT 11 for control and the TFT 12 for driving. A series circuit of the TFT 12 for driving and the element 14 is connected through switches S1 and S2 to a power source circuit to selected a state that a forward current is supplied to the light emitting element and a state that a reverse bias voltage is applied to the light emitting element. The TFT 12 for driving can be maintained at an on-state when the reverse bias voltage is applied to the element 14 by using the TFTs of the same channel both as the TFT 11 for control and the TFT 12 for driving. As a result, the reverse bias voltage can be effectively applied to the light emitting element. <P>COPYRIGHT: (C)2004,JPO |
